Effect of the aqueous extract of Sida cordifolia on liver regeneration after partial hepatectomy

Abstract: The aqueous extract of Sida cordifolia stimulates liver regeneration after 67% partial hepatectomy in rats.

“…Some species of this genus has been employed in traditional medicine for a long time, such as S. rhombifolia , S. acuta and S. cordifolia ( 1 , 2 ). In Brazil, Sida species are used in folk medicine for treatment of stomatitis, blenorrhea, asthmatic bronchitis and other inflammatory processes ( 3 , 4 ). Among the several species of this genus is S. tuberculata (Malvaceae), a medicinal plant widely distributed in South Brazil.…”

“…The mRNA level of cytochrome P450 2E1, nuclear factor-κB, tumor necrosis factor alpha and transforming growth factor-β were found to be increased in the alcohol treated rats and their expressions were found to be decreased in the S. cordifolia extracts treated rats. Silva et al [11] also assessed the effects of the aqueous extract of S. cordifolia leaves, on liver regeneration after partial hepatectomy. The results showed that the extract stimulates liver regeneration after 67% partial hepatectomy in rats.…”
